What is a Carbon Footprint?

Your carbon footprint is the total amount of greenhouse gases (GHGs)—primarily carbon dioxide (CO₂)—generated by your actions. Think of it as the trail of emissions you leave behind in the atmosphere.

Every decision you make—from turning on lights to purchasing new technology—involves energy consumption, manufacturing, transportation, and disposal, all of which release greenhouse gases into our atmosphere.

Key Insight

For most electronic devices, approximately 80% of lifetime CO₂ emissions come from manufacturing. This is why choosing refurbished equipment makes such a dramatic impact!

What's the difference between CO₂ and CO₂e?

CO₂e (carbon dioxide equivalent) includes other greenhouse gases like methane and nitrous oxide, all converted into the same unit for comparison. Our carbon footprint calculator uses CO₂e to provide a more comprehensive view of environmental impact.

Why does manufacturing have such a high environmental impact?

Manufacturing electronic devices requires intensive energy, raw materials extraction, and complex supply chains. Research shows that approximately 80% of a device's lifetime CO₂ emissions occur during production, which is why extending equipment life through refurbishment and repair is so effective.
